Translated from Chinese
source: http://www.wfbrood.com/xingji/hanguoxingji/xingji_35745.html

This is a quick translation of Anytime's interview after the ACE vs Samsung match. There is also one for Reach on the next page of that site.


-----

The following is a one-on-one chat with the “Death God” Anytime
Q: You won three straight games, finishing the match.
A: Since we have lost the last couple matches, the atmosphere hasn’t been very good, like we lost self-respect. However, after today’s 4:1 victory, we are very happy and I hope that this win will stir up the team.

Q: In the last match with SKT, you won two sets; today you won three.
A: During the first match, I was very nervous. But after winning, I felt a lot of momentum and didn’t feel nervous anymore. It felt like practice. Probably because I was able to show my practice condition that I was able to win.

Q: Today’s match was very steady.
A: There is a little effect from the maps. The first two maps already used up the maps that are good for Protoss. The next maps were all slightly in favor of Terran. Before the match, I thought was only confident on Medusa against Zerg.

Q: Did you think you would end (win) the match?
A: Never. Samsung’s team is very strong. I only wanted to win one set, but luckily on Tau Cross, Jangbi lost a shuttle. I also prepared very hard for the last set’s map.

Q: The 4.5set was very significant.
A: It was very strange. The first two matches were a bit chaotic, accidently losing many units, maybe this is my style during broadcasts. The games had a quick back-and-forth, so both the other player and I made many mistakes.

Q: On Tau Cross, did you make any special preparations against Protoss?
A:Because there were five Protoss players during practice, so I realized many things. The important thing was the opponent losing his shuttle, allowing me to calmly play.

Q: After joining the team (ACE), your results against Zerg haven’t been very good.
A: Before joining ACE, I had a lot of confidence against Zerg, but after joining, for various reasons, I seem to have lost that sense. Recently, I have been trying to develop some counters to Zerg’s management strategy. I have been slowly getting some feeling back. I think I will soon be able to return to my old form.

Q: In the future, hope fans of ACE Anytime will increase.
A: I still have shortcomings in many areas. Recently, the new troops (players) have been practicing very hard. After result from today, we are very happy, but this don’t mean that will be able to beat other teams. However, we will work hard to prepare for every single match.

Q: Are you reminded of the past by this match?
A: I am very nostalgic about the past. Before, our team often was all-killed by others so we were very nervous. Right now, our state of mind is similar. Our three “second-rank troops” (I guess this their military rank) is like are all thinking to ourselves, “Don’t get all-killed” as we stand on stage. We also hope that before our time in ACE ends, someone will be able to complete an all-kill. I believe Reach will be able to accomplish this.

Q: Any final words?
A: Because ACE has continuously lost matches, we haven’t been able to be interviewed. I felt very uncomfortable. Today, we are finally able to get a win, I am very happy.
The older players (“previous generation”) have been putting a lot of effort in helping us practice. I really appreciate them. I would also like to thank the younger players of Lecaf Oz for their help.
Also, no matter win or lose, thanks again to our coach. Recently, our fans have been increasing. We are very happy and thank you for your support. Also, I wish everyone a happy New Year. Thanks.
